一种多媒体传输网络系统,包括网络端、用户终端以及缓存处理设备;其中,所述缓存处理设备适于对由网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。本技术方案解决了现有的多媒体传输网络系统中实现网络端与接收端之间的同步,对于接收端而言负担很大的技术问题。
【技术实现步骤摘要】
本专利技术涉及多媒体信息传输
,特别涉及一种多媒体传输网络系统。
技术介绍
在多媒体传输网络系统中,各种媒体源(例如音频和视频)之间的同步问题一直是媒体传输中的难题。特别是随着异构网的出现,如何让通过不同网络传输的媒体元素之间同步,是融合网中的一个重要课题。现有技术中,可以通过适当调整不同网络延迟来实现通过不同传输的媒体元素间的同步。如图1所示,本方法中,流媒体同时通过广播网和宽带网进行传输,但是两种网络的传输延迟不一样,因此通过估算二者之间的差别,在此基础上适当调整发送延迟,实现媒体元素在接收端的同步。MMT (MPEG Media Transport, IS0/IEC23008-1)则通过其中的 Cl (Composit1nInformat1n)信息来实现不同媒体元素间的同步。如图2所示,MPU (Media ProcessingUnit)可以经由不同的传输网络(例如广播网或者宽带网到达接收端,接收端则根据Cl信息,确定每个MPU何时在哪个终端的哪个位置呈现。基于这个方法,实现了经过不同传输方法的多个媒体元素之间的同步。但是,无论是通过NTP协议,还是通过Cl信息进行同步,都需要网络和终端的一一配合,对多媒体传输网络系统,特别是接收端而言是很大的负担。
技术实现思路
本专利技术解决的问题是现有的多媒体传输网络系统中实现网络端与接收端之间的同步,对于接收端而言负担很大。为解决上述问题,本专利技术实施例提供了一种多媒体传输网络系统,包括网络端、用户终端以及缓存处理设备;其中,所述缓存处理设备适于对由网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。可选的,所述多媒体传输网络系统为包括一个网络端的单一传输网络系统;所述缓存处理设备适于对由该网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。可选的,所述多媒体传输网络系统为包括至少两个网络端的异构传输网络系统;所述缓存处理设备适于对由异构传输网络系统中的所有网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。可选的,所述异构传输网络系统包括两个网络端,分别为宽带网和广播网。可选的,所述缓存处理设备包括第一同步装置,所述第一同步装置适于根据不同网络端的网络时延或者一个网络端传输不同媒体元素之间的传输时延来调整将各个媒体元素传送至用户终端的时间以实现同步。可选的,所述缓存处理设备包括第二同步装置,所述第二同步装置适于根据MMT协议中的Cl信息确定网络端传输的各个媒体元素之间的时间关系,并基于该时间关系实现它们的同步呈现。可选的,所述缓存处理设备包括重传处理装置和发送装置;其中,所述重传处理装置适于在网络端传输媒体元素过程中出现丢包的情况下,分析MMT协议中的Cl信息以确定丢失的数据包,并向网络端发送请求重传信息。所述发送装置适于在接收到网络端依照请求重传信息传输该丢失的数据包后,将完整的媒体元素发送至用户终端。可选的,所述缓存处理设备包括元素标识装置和请求处理装置;其中,所述元素标识装置适于在Cl信息中对已接收到由网络端传输的所有媒体元素进行标识;所述请求处理装置适于根据用户终端发出的请求信息分析Cl信息;在找到相应的元素标识的情况下,向用户终端发送与该元素标识相应的媒体元素;在未找到相应的元素标识的情况下,向网络端发出媒体元素请求信息以获取到相应的媒体元素后再将其发送至用户终端。可选的,所述缓存处理设备包括元素预取装置,所述元素预取装置适于根据Cl信息以及用户终端的需求信息确定需要预存的预取媒体元素,并向网络端发出元素预取请求信息以获得该预取媒体元素。可选的,所述Cl信息包括媒体元素的呈现时间信息、呈现顺序信息以及各个媒体元素之间的关联关系。与现有技术相比,本专利技术技术方案具有以下有益效果:在多媒体传输网络系统中,在网络端和用户终端之间设置一个缓存处理设备,通过该缓存处理设备来先对网络端传输的各个媒体元素进行同步,再将同步后的媒体元素传送至用户终端。由于所有的用户终端都通过该缓存处理设备来进行媒体元素之间的同步处理,这样可以减轻用户终端的负担。并且,该缓存处理设备可以适用于单一传输网络系统,也可以适用于异构传输网络系统。对于单一传输网络系统,该缓存处理设备将对在这个传输网络中传输的媒体元素进行同步,而对于异构传输网络系统,该缓存处理设备可以实现来自不同传输网络的媒体元素之间的同步。进一步地,该缓存处理设备还可以处理丢失媒体元素的重取、媒体元素的标识和查找以及媒体元素的预取等处理,从而改善用户体验。【附图说明】图1是现有技术中通过适当调整宽带网/广播网延迟来实现不同网络传输的媒体元素间的同步的系统结构示意图;图2是现有技术中基于Cl信息来实现媒体元素之间同步的系统结构示意图;图3是本专利技术的一种多媒体传输网络系统的结构示意图;图4A是单一传输网络系统的结构示意图;图4B是异构传输网络系统的结构示意图;图5是网络端和缓存处理设备之间先基于NTP协议实现同步,缓存处理设备再将同步后的媒体元素发送给各个用户终端的结构示意图;图6是网络端和缓存处理设备基于Cl信息先进行媒体元素的同步,缓存处理设备再将同步后的媒体元素发送给各个用户终端的结构示意图;图7是缓存处理设备通过Cl信息检测丢失的数据包并重取的结构示意图;图8是通过Cl信息对缓存处理设备中有无媒体元素进行标识从而使得用户终端可以有效获取相应的媒体元素的结构示意图。【具体实施方式】专利技术人发现现有的多媒体传输网络系统中实现网络端与接收端之间的同步,对于接收端而言负担很大。针对上述问题,专利技术人经过研究,提供了一种多媒体传输网络系统,在网络端和用户终端之间设置一个缓存处理设备,通过该缓存处理设备来先对网络端传输的各个媒体元素进行同步,再将同步后的媒体元素传送至用户终端。由于所有的用户终端都通过该缓存处理设备来进行媒体元素之间的同步处理,这样可以减轻用户终端的负担。进一步地,该缓存处理设备还可以处理丢失媒体元素的重取、媒体元素的标识和查找以及媒体元素的预取等处理,从而改善用户体验。为使本专利技术的上述目的、特征和优点能够更为明显易懂,下面结合附图对本专利技术的【具体实施方式】做详细的说明。如图3所示的是本专利技术的一种多媒体传输网络系统的结构示意图。参考图3,多媒体传输网络系统包括:网络端31、用户终端32以及缓存处理设备33。其中,所述缓存处理设备33适于对由网络端31传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端32。需要说明的是,在本实施例中,所述缓存处理设备33是独立于网络端31和用户终端32的一个处理设备。通常在一个多媒体传输网络系统包括多个用户终端,这些用户终端都通过该缓存处理设备33来处理媒体元素之间的同步,这样可以减轻用户终端的成本和负担。在本实施例中,所述多媒体传输网络系统可以为包括一个网络端的单一传输网络系统。在这种传输网络系统中,所述缓存处理设备适于对由该网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。例如,如图4A所示的是单一传输网络系统的结构示意图。参考图4A,在单一传输网络系统中,例如在广播网或者宽带网中,缓存处理设备对该网络端传输的媒体元素进行同步后发送至本文档来自技高网...
【技术保护点】
一种多媒体传输网络系统,其特征在于,包括:网络端、用户终端以及缓存处理设备;其中,所述缓存处理设备适于对由网络端传输的各个媒体元素之间进行同步,并将经过同步后的媒体元素传送至用户终端。
【技术特征摘要】
【专利技术属性】
技术研发人员:张文军,徐异凌,何大治,管云峰,徐洪亮,张震宁,
申请(专利权)人:上海数字电视国家工程研究中心有限公司,
类型:发明
国别省市:上海;31
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。